Madhya Pradesh will create first cyber tehsil of India

Madhya Pradesh Cabinet has approved the proposal to create cyber tehsils in the state of Madhya Pradesh. After this, MP will become the first state in the country to have a cyber tehsil. Cyber Tehsil will make the mutation process easy and people from anywhere in the state can avail of its benefit. With this, the process of conversion will become convenient in the cases of undisputed land.

The Home Minister of Madhya Pradesh also informed that the Cabinet has decided to launch ‘Urja Saksharta Abhiyan’ from November 25 to make citizens energy literate. Schools, colleges and the general public will be connected with this campaign. Madhya Pradesh will become the first state to run India’s energy literacy campaign on a big scale.
